Job Summary:

The Operations Lead will be responsible for managing resolution to global problems that affect service and operations. Additionally, the director will evaluate projects, goals, and trends to make recommendations that will effect change in enhancing the service experience.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Establish and maintain strong and cooperative relationships with all internal operational departments to foster a cooperative environment for the resolution of problems and/or errors
  • Identify and/or provide support through to resolution on global issues that cause disruptions to our customers. This can include large scale process issues, release management, system issues, or Platform errors. Once resolved work internally to ensure preventative actions are identified and in place
  • Write incident reports on global Severity 1 and Severity 2 issues that contain information on root cause, corrective actions and preventative actions
  • Draft, maintain and help facilitate communication around key Envestnet initiatives as well as help coordinate Holiday reminders for our Firms
  • Assist firms with large scale Share Class Conversions
  • Help support and coordinate Large Trade Error review and resolution with multiple key internal partners.
  • Act as an operational subject matter expert for key internal partners to aid in brand value and operational process review.
  • Develop and execute communication strategy plans to the service team. This will include communication management as well as instructions on how to update and respond to clients on global issues or process best practice recommendations
  • Provide proactive input on operational enhancements to improve business processing efficiency and increase client satisfaction
  • Develop and manage a release communication process. This includes service ad operations team awareness on key operational projects that require client communication as well as internal coordination on issues that occur once a release is introduced to the Envestnet Platform.
  • Facilitate best practice process management with various areas of the organization, including making suggestions for improved client service, quality control, and risk management procedures
  • Drive results and execution on key projects as identified by Senior Management
  • Collaboration with Service Management on the development of service team training programs
  • Adherence to and application of Envestnet legal, compliance, risk, business continuity and administrative policy within the role and department(s) including the timely completion of training & awareness, affirmations and testing as requested. 
  • As part of the responsibilities for this role, you will understand and readily support Envestnet's established corporate business practices, policies, internal controls and procedures designed to create value or minimize risk.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in related field or equivalent experience required
  • At least 7-10 years of experience in the financial services or related industry with a client service background
  • Must have working knowledge of the securities industry, of various types of investment vehicles, and trading methods
  • Must have a precise understanding into Operations within the Financial Services Industry
  • Understands the terminology and processing requirements within the Investment and Financial Services Industry
  • Decisive and proven track record of driving results
  • Must possess strong attention to detail and demonstrate the ability to work under pressure and adjust to changing priorities
  • Ability to critically analyze information and make sound recommendations
  • Ability to create and manage change across business functions
  • Ability to leverage data and analytics to improve business outcomes
  • Proven track record of effective verbal and written communication
